Devcon metal repair putty is a high-performance epoxy repair compound engineered for rebuilding, repairing, and restoring worn, damaged, or corroded metal surfaces. Formulated with metal-filled epoxy technology, it delivers exceptional strength, durability, and resistance to chemicals, abrasion, and harsh operating conditions.
Suitable for repairing shafts, pumps, valves, tanks, pipes, castings, and machinery components, Devcon Putty helps extend equipment life and reduce costly downtime. Available in aluminum, steel, stainless steel, and specialty grades, it provides a reliable solution for industrial maintenance, metal restoration, and equipment repair applications.
Devcon Aluminium Putty (F) is a high-performance, aluminium-filled epoxy repair compound designed for rebuilding, repairing, and restoring damaged aluminium components. It provides a durable, non-rusting repair that bonds strongly to aluminium, steel, and many other metals, making it ideal for industrial maintenance and equipment restoration.
The putty is easy to apply, non-sagging, and can be machined, drilled, tapped, or sanded after curing. It is widely used to repair cracked or worn aluminium castings, pump housings, engine components, gearbox casings, HVAC equipment, and other machinery. Devcon Aluminium Putty (F) also fills casting porosity, restores damaged surfaces, and offers excellent resistance to corrosion, chemicals, and wear, ensuring long-lasting repairs with an aluminium-like finish.
Devcon Stainless Steel Putty (ST) is a stainless steel-filled epoxy repair compound formulated for rebuilding, repairing, and protecting metal equipment exposed to corrosion, abrasion, and chemical attack. It bonds strongly to stainless steel, carbon steel, and other metals, providing durable, non-shrinking repairs for worn, pitted, or damaged surfaces.
Once cured, the putty can be machined, drilled, tapped, or sanded to restore components to their original dimensions. It is ideal for repairing pumps, valves, shafts, tanks, flanges, heat exchangers, food processing equipment, and other industrial machinery where a stainless steel-like finish and excellent corrosion resistance are required.
Devcon Plastic Steel® Putty (A) is a steel-filled epoxy repair compound designed for rebuilding, repairing, and restoring worn or damaged metal components. It provides exceptional adhesion to steel, cast iron, aluminium, brass, copper, and other metals, creating strong, long-lasting repairs that resist wear, impact, corrosion, and many industrial chemicals.
The non-sagging putty is easy to apply and cures to a hard, machinable finish that can be drilled, tapped, filed, sanded, or painted. It is ideal for repairing cracked castings, worn shafts, pump housings, keyways, bearing seats, valves, tanks, and other industrial equipment, helping reduce downtime and extend machinery service life.
Devcon Plastic Steel® 5 Minute® Putty (SF) is a fast-curing, steel-filled epoxy repair compound designed for quick emergency repairs and metal restoration. It bonds strongly to steel, cast iron, aluminium, brass, copper, and many other metals, providing durable, high-strength repairs in just minutes.
The easy-to-mix, non-sagging putty is ideal for filling cracks, repairing damaged castings, rebuilding worn parts, and restoring machinery with minimal downtime. Once cured, it can be drilled, tapped, machined, filed, sanded, or painted, making it an excellent solution for maintenance, industrial, automotive, and general metal repair applications.
Frequently asked questions
1. What is Devcon Putty?
Devcon Putty is a two-part, metal-filled epoxy repair compound used to rebuild, repair, and restore worn or damaged metal components. Once cured, it can be drilled, tapped, machined, and painted. ?
2. What materials does Devcon Putty bond to?
It bonds to steel, cast iron, aluminum, brass, copper, stainless steel, concrete, wood, ceramics, and many rigid plastics, depending on the specific product. ?
3. Where is Devcon Putty commonly used?
It is used for repairing pumps, valves, pipes, tanks, shafts, housings, castings, keyways, worn machinery, and industrial equipment. ?
4. Can Devcon Putty be machined after curing?
Yes. Once fully cured, it can be drilled, tapped, machined, sanded, and painted.
5. How should the surface be prepared?
The surface should be clean, dry, oil-free, and roughened by grinding or grit blasting for the best bond. ?
6. How long does Devcon Putty take to cure?
Most standard grades harden in about 4 hours at room temperature and reach full cure in approximately 16–24 hours, depending on the product and temperature. ?
7. Can Devcon Putty repair aluminum components?
Yes. Devcon Aluminum Putty (F) is specifically designed for repairing aluminum castings, housings, and other aluminum parts. ?
8. Is Devcon Putty resistant to chemicals?
Yes. It offers excellent resistance to many oils, fuels, water, and industrial chemicals after full cure. ?
9. Can it be painted or powder coated?
Yes. After curing and light surface preparation, it can be painted. Powder coating may also be possible for certain metal-filled grades. ?
10. How should unopened Devcon Putty be stored?
Store it in its original sealed containers in a cool, dry place away from excessive heat and moisture to maximize shelf life. ?
